About Epirus

Epirus is a high-growth technology company developing solid-state, software-defined directed energy systems that enable unprecedented counter-electronics effects and power management solutions to optimize power efficiency in defense and commercial applications. With a constant emphasis on innovation, we are redefining the future of power to bring tomorrow’s capabilities to life, today. And that’s just the beginning.

Job Summary: Epirus is seeking a Field Service Engineer (FSE) III with the ability to provide advanced technical support, troubleshooting, and operational oversight in support of Epirus High Power Microwave Counter Unmanned Aerial Systems (HPM-CUAS). This individual will work as a member of a small team with a primary focus on the maintenance, training support and sustainment of fielded HPM assets.

The FSE will directly support the maintenance of the fielded HPM-CUAS equipment, re-installation of Line repairable units (LRUs), training, integration, and sustainment of these solutions with existing client infrastructure at CONUS and OCONUS locations. Candidate will provide hands‑on support for HPM-CUAS technical, network, and integration projects. This role requires hands‑on expertise in electrical, mechanical, and software systems, as well as the ability to work in high-pressure situations supporting defense operations.

This position requires a high degree of technical skill, personal resilience and flexibility, strong interpersonal skills, and the ability to work as part of a cross‑functional team in a variety of physical environments.
